Slow weight gain describes a child or infant whose current weight, or rate of weight gain is significantly below that expected for age and sex, or if weight has dropped ≥2 major percentile lines. Slow weight gain may indicate inadequate growth for health and development and should trigger a medical and psychosocial assessment.
